Petition to the House of Commons in Parliament assembled

Whereas:
  • The COVID-19 pandemic has exhibited significant gaps in our healthcare system in terms of protocols staff are expected to follow once a patient dies;
  • Failure to cover the body of a deceased and the handling of their body after death has devastating long lasting repercussions to the deceased family;
  • All Canadians expect to have their basic human rights upheld including at the time of death and thereafter;
  • All human life should be honored and treated with dignity from conception to and including death;
  • Witnessing death can lead to feelings of distress and guilt;
  • Repeated exposure to death can lead to secondary traumatic stress and compassion fatigue; and
  • After a patient passes (as immediately as possible), anyone on the team may initiate "The Medical Pause".
We, the undersigned, citizens and residents of Canada, call upon the Government of Canada 1. To immediately implement "The Medical Pause" into our hospitals and long-term care facilities;
2. To ensure "The Medical Pause" is posted in every patient's room; and
3. To protect dignity of all human life from conception to death and thereafter.
